China has just announced a bold plan that could disrupt the global electric vehicle (EV) industry and further solidify its dominance. By proposing new restrictions on the export of critical technologies used in lithium extraction and battery cathode production, China is sending shockwaves through the Western manufacturing world. These measures are set to make EV production more expensive for the U.S., potentially crippling its ability to compete in the EV race.

This move builds on China’s earlier ban on materials like gallium and germanium, essential for semiconductors, and signals the country's growing strategy of leveraging its resources to dominate key industries. With over 70% of global lithium processing under its control, Beijing’s grip on the supply chain is tightening. What does this mean for the future of the EV market?
